Déclaration automatique d'objets
Bonjour,
Je sais que le C# n'a rien prévu pour ça et qu'il doit exister d'autres solutions mais je ne vois pas comment faire autrement donc je suis un peu bloqué. Dans mon application, l'utilisateur peut utiliser un nombre quelconque de vecteurs, les coordonnées de ces vecteurs sont stockés dans un fichier texte et lorsque l'utilisateur le décide, les vecteurs sont chargés depuis ce fichier et traités par le programme. Mon problème est la génération du nombre aléatoire de vecteurs.
En toute logique, j'aurais voulu faire une boucle for de ce type :
Code:
1 2 3 4 5
|
for (i = 0; i < nb_vecteurs; i++)
{
vecteur vct(i) = new vecteur(); // cette ligne n'est pas correcte
} |
Mon objectif est déclarer les vecteurs comme étant vct1, vct2, vct3... Je sais que ce n'est pas correct en C# mais je ne vois pas d'autre moyen de le faire, alors si vous pouviez m'indiquer comment faire cela ou quelle autre méthode utiliser pour arriver au même résultat, vous m'aideriez grandement.